Abstract

The physiological effects of extracellular ATP and ADP have been broadly described for both the central nervous system and peripheral tissues (Burnstock, 1978; Burnstock and Kennedy, 1986; Gordon, 1986; Williams, 1987; Fleetwood and Gordon, 1987). In contrast to the clearly defined subtypes of P1-purinergic receptors (A1- and A2-receptors) responsible for the physiological effects of extracellular adenosine (Londos and Wolff, 1977; Van Calker, et al., 1979; Stiles, 1986). Subclassification of the ATP- and ADP-regulated P2-purinergic receptors has proven more difficult. No good antagonists of P2-purinergic receptors are available, and cell surface hydrolases metabolize ATP and ADP to adenosine, which could produce variable tissue-dependent effects through P1-purinergic receptors. In spite of these problems some progress in subclassification of P2-purinergic receptors has been made. The observation of differential effects of a large number of ATP and ADP analogs led Burnstock and Kennedy (1985) to propose that two subypes of P2-purinergic receptors exist. P2X-purinergic receptors were suggested to exhibit the potency order of Ap(CH2)pp > App(CH2)p > ATP > 2-methylthio ATP (2MeSATP) and P2Y-purinergic receptors were suggested to exhibit the potency order of 2MeSATP ≫ ATP > Ap(CH2)pp = App(CH2)p. Whether these two putative receptor subtypes account for all of the effects of ADP and ATP is an open question. Indeed, data obtained with several cultured cell lines suggest a third subtype of receptor of the P2-purinergic receptor class (Dubyak and De Young, 1985).
